House Water Challenge


When the putrid smell of released dungbombs had finally disintegrated, Lexi pointed her wand toward her bubble and casted finite. She experimentally sniffed the air a few times, making sure she was correct in assuming the smell was gone. "You can go ahead and end the charm on your own now," she told the class. "The air is clear, and the dungbomb scent is---thank, Merlin---long gone."

"I'm sure you've noticed by now that there's a long, white curtain covering the left side of the classroom..."

As she spoke, a few sounds could be heard from behind the curtain...something possibly wooden being scraped across the floor...then silence...then splash!

A small smile widened across Professor Carlton's face when she heard this. "I've created an underwater challenge for you, and if you complete the challenge, several surprises and awards await you," she explained. With a swish, flick, and wave of her wand, the white curtain peeled away to reveal...

...four large water tanks, each big enough to fit many students inside and---apparently---a large wooden crate. "You'll be divided into four teams---Gryffindor, Hufflepuff, Ravenclaw, and Slytherin." With her wand, Lexi pointed to a different tank each time she said a different house's name. "Each of you will climb inside your assigned tank and try to stay underwater for as long as it takes to pry open the large wooden crate you see fastened to the bottom of the tank and release whatever is inside. If your charm begins to wear off, you may swim to the surface and cast it again," she continued. "If you're not confident with your abilities to cast the Bubble-head Charm, or if you simply would prefer to not get inside the tank, you may find a way to help your housemates from the outside of the tank, Be aware, though, that opening the crate does require at least a good number of your housemates to get inside the tank."

"The crate has been charmed to remain shut until enough of your housemates has done something to help the cause. Go ahead and line up beside the tank with your house's name on it. You may plan together as a group then get inside the tank and begin the challenge when you're ready," she said.
